Kashmir abductions: DGP SP Vaid removed from post - 0 views

  •  
    Following a spate of abductions by terrorists that saw family members of policemen getting kidnapped, Kashmir Director General of Police (DGP) SP Vaid, on Thursday, was removed from his post. The removal came just two days after Additional Director General (ADG), CID, Abdul Gani saw the same fate.

Army-officer, who oversaw surgical-strike, says 'overhype' and 'politicization' didn't ... - 0 views

  •  
    The overhype of 2016 surgical strike and politicization of army operations isn't a good thing, said Lt General (retired) D S Hooda, who was the Northern Army Commander when the attack happened. Hooda said too much talk happened on both sides regarding the operation and it was not good.

Amid hostilities, Pakistan suspends Samjhauta Express, passengers stranded in Lahore - 0 views

  •  
    As tensions between India and Pakistan are escalating, the neighboring country suspended cross-border Samjhauta Express on Thursday leaving passengers traveling to Attari from Lahore in a fix. The train was supposed to depart to Attari at 8 AM this morning. According to Pakistan's Geo TV, Additional General Manager Pakistan Railways said the decision was taken to prevent any untoward incident.
